Details
A vulnerability was found in Ruby (Programming Language Software) (affected version not known) and classified as critical. Affected by this issue is the function 'alias'.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a privileges management v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-269. The product does not properly assign, modify, track, or check privileges for an actor, creating an unintended sphere of control for that actor. Impacted is confidentiality, and integrity. CVE summarizes:
Multiple unspecified vulnerabilities in Ruby before 1.8.5 allow remote attackers to bypass "safe level" checks via unspecified vectors involving (1) the alias function and (2) "directory operations".
The weakness was shared 07/11/2006 (Website). The advisory is available at patches.sgi.com. This vulnerability is handled as CVE-2006-3694 since 07/18/2006. The exploitation is known to be easy. The attack may be launched remotely. No form of authentication is required for exploitation. Technical details are known, but there is no available exploit. The vulnerability scanner Nessus provides a plugin with the ID 27903 (Ubuntu 5.04 / 5.10 / 6.06 LTS : ruby1.8 vulnerability (USN-325-1)), which helps to determine the existence of the flaw in a target environment. It is assigned to the family Ubuntu Local Security Checks and running in the context l. The commercial vulnerability scanner Qualys is able to test this issue with plugin 156238 (Oracle Enterprise Linux Update for Ruby (ELSA-2006:0604,ELSA-2006:0729)).
Upgrading eliminates this vulnerability. A possible mitigation has been published 3 weeks after the disclosure of the vulnerability.
